Job Summary
The Flight Test Pilot, Principal is a senior technical role responsible for the strategic planning, execution, and analysis of flight test programs for complex aerospace vehicles and systems. This position involves high-level coordination, ensuring regulatory compliance, leading large-scale testing efforts, and contributing to the continuous improvement of testing methodologies. As a key technical authority, the Flight Test Pilot Principal plays a pivotal role in ensuring the success of critical flight test operations. This role requires expertise in experimental flight testing to support aircraft development and regulatory compliance.

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in aerospace engineering, Mechanical Engineering, or related field.
- 10+ years of experimental flight test experience.
- 7 years of flight test pilot experience.
- Pilot Experience: 1500 hours total flight time, 500 hours turbine time, 100 hours in the last 12 months.
- Previous turbojet type rating preferred.
- Experience with FAA/TCCA/EASA Certification programs preferred.
- Graduate of an accredited test pilot school long course or equivalent flight test pilot experience.
- FAA DER/UM/ODA Flight Test Pilot experience preferred.
- Knowledgeable in flight dynamics, aerodynamics, propulsion systems, avionics, and aircraft systems.
- Comprehensive understanding of industry regulations and standards (e.g., FAA, EASA, MIL-STD) and safety protocols.
- Experience in risk management and mitigation strategies for flight test programs.
- Proven leadership skills leading cross-functional test teams.
- Excellent communication skills, including the ability to present complex technical findings to both technical and non-technical audiences.
- Ability to maintain flexibility and a positive attitude in a dynamic test program environment.
